Arnold Schwarzenegger reached the peak of his movie stardom with Terminator 2: Judgment Day, so naturally, he wanted to pick something special for his follow-up. That was Last Action Hero, an action-comedy where a teenage boy is sucked into the last sequel featuring his favorite movie character. Last Action Hero was poised to be the biggest movie of 1993, with its PG-13 making it - in theory - more family-friendly.
A few things ended up hurting Arnold Schwarzenegger's comedy Last Action Hero, including the surprise success of Spielberg's Jurassic Park. The film ended up being a flop, receiving bad reviews for its odd tonal mix of action and meta humor. Removed from the hype surrounding its release, the movie has aged well and while it's messy, there's a lot about Last Action Hero to enjoy.
The movie's tone was also ahead of its time and would be better utilized in the likes of Scream. Here's what Last Action Hero's cast has done in the years since, and what they look like now.

Arnold Schwarzenegger as Detective Jack Slater / Himself
Schwarzenegger tops the cast of Last Action Hero as fictional hero Jack Slater and himself (plus Hamlet). The underperformance of the film was his first big failure as a star but he went on to more hits like True Lies. In recent years, Arnie has appeared in the likes of Terminator: Genisys and Dark Fate, plus appearances in The Expendables movies.
Austin O'Brien as Danny Madigan
Danny is the teen protagonist of Last Action Hero, who is magically transported into the latest Jack Slater movie via a magic ticket. He was played by Austin O'Brien, who would follow it up with roles in My Girl 2, Apollo 13 and Lawnmower Man 2: Beyond Cyberspace. O'Brien has largely stepped away from acting, with his last credit being the short film Cowl Girl in 2015.
Charles Dance as Mr. Benedict
The main villain of Last Action Hero is Charles Dance's Benedict, who steals Danny's ticket to cross over into reality. Dance was amused when he read the script and Benedict was introduced as being "played by Alan Rickman," who passed on the blockbuster. Dance has had many big movies and shows since Last Action Hero, including Gosford Park, The Imitation Game, Godzilla: King Of The Monsters and - of course - the quotable Tywin Lannister on Game Of Thrones.
Tom Noonan as The Ripper
Tom Noonan's Ripper is the secondary villain of Last Action Hero's cast, who is a serial killer responsible for the death of Slater's son. Noonan was known for his intense appearances in the likes of Manhunter and RoboCop 2 before the movie. In the years since the veteran character actor has appeared in Heat, The House of the Devil, stop-motion drama Anomalisa and had a recurring role on TV show 12 Monkeys.
Bridgette Wilson as Whitney Slater
Rounding out the main Last Action Hero cast is Bridgette Wilson as Whitney, the daughter of Jack. While the movie wasn't a hit, Wilson went on to an impressive run, including Billy Madison, playing Sonya Blade in Mortal Kombat - replacing Cameron Diaz in the role - and I Know What You Did Last Summer. In the 2000s she appeared in the likes of Just Visiting with Jean Reno but retired from acting following 2008's Phantom Punch.
